Chapter 164: Ghost Rider's Past
There were many small bars in the Motels along the Federation Interstate Highway that served as rest stops for Passengers.
Calling it a Bar was generous; it was more of a small tavern with a simple Bar Counter, a busy bartender who also mixed drinks, and seven or eight tables. Passengers who didn't know each other squeezed together at tables, sharing stories from their journeys after downing a few large beers.
The sounds of drinking, finger-guessing games, and boisterous arm wrestling bets added to the lively atmosphere inside the small tavern.
Tony Stark glanced around the bar. The tables throughout the small bar were already full of people.
He quickly spotted his target person drinking alone in the Corner, but he didn't immediately walk over to strike up a conversation.
Instead, he took off his sunglasses, tucked them into his suit pocket, walked up to the Bar Counter, placed his briefcase at his feet, and tapped the counter in front of the old bartender.
"A bottle of Johnnie Walker Blue Label Whiskey! And two glasses!"
The old bartender recognized the man in a suit before him. He rubbed his eyes in disbelief, a little excited and a little flustered, saying, "I'm very sorry, Mr. Stark, it's a pleasure to have you visit us. This is just a small bar, we don't have that kind of drink!"
"How about Black Label then?" Tony Stark said, settling for the next best thing.
The old bartender regretfully replied, "We don't have that either!"
"Alright, what's your best-selling drink here?"
Tony Stark looked at the labels on the bottles on the liquor rack behind the bartender. He didn't recognize most of them.
"My own brewed beer, the Passengers traveling on this Highway love it. Would you like to try some?" The old bartender looked at Tony Stark expectantly, introducing it excitedly. In the decades since his small bar opened, he had never had a celebrity like Tony Stark visit.
Tony Stark glanced at the oak beer barrel behind the old bartender, pulled a US dollar bill from his wallet, and placed it on the Bar Counter.
"I'll have one!"
A large, clear beer glass held golden beer with a few white bubbles. Tony Stark had never really drunk this kind of cheap civilian homebrew beer before.
He took a sip.
It had a faint bitterness with a strong malt aroma, and the taste was surprisingly good.
"It tastes good!" Tony Stark commented under the old bartender's expectant gaze.
Seeing that Tony Stark was satisfied with the drink, the old bartender rubbed his hands together and awkwardly spoke:
"Mr. Stark, could I possibly take a photo with you? My grandson is a big fan of yours! He's always admired you—"
Tony Stark sat on the seat at the Bar Counter, holding the beer glass in his hand. After taking a large gulp, he looked at the somewhat nervous old bartender and said with a smile:
"If you don't mind, you might have to wait a bit. I need to take care of some matters first!"
"No problem, no problem, you go ahead and take care of your business, I won't bother you!"
The old bartender said hurriedly, walked to the oak beer barrel, took a beer glass he had wiped repeatedly, filled it up with beer again, and brought it to the Bar Counter in front of Tony Stark.
Then he moved aside, sat in the Corner of the Bar Counter, and continued wiping the steamed beer glasses with a hot towel.
Tony Stark sat at the Bar Counter, drinking beer and observing the man drinking alone and sullenly in the Corner of the bar.
He took out his mobile phone and swiped his finger.
"J.A.R.V.I.S., find data on Johnny Blaze!"
"Yes, Sir!" came the voice of the artificial intelligence J.A.R.V.I.S. from the mobile phone.
Soon, J.A.R.V.I.S. found a large amount of information about Johnny Blaze.
The most outstanding motorcycle stunt performer, a wandering motorcycle traveler... Tony Stark looked at the pictures J.A.R.V.I.S. found, the performance videos, and the youthful face of Johnny Blaze riding a motorcycle in the photos.
Then he looked at the man nearby, full of the ravages of time. Tony Stark found it hard to believe they were the same person.
"Is that all?"
Tony Stark sifted through the data but didn't find anything extraordinary about this former motorcycle stunt performer.
"Sir, some of the data has been encrypted!"
"Access the S.H.I.E.L.D. database. I recall we have Agent Phil's clearance!"
Back on the plane from Afghanistan to New York, Tony Stark had borrowed Phil Coulson's computer.
Out of distrust and curiosity towards this kind of Agent Organization, Tony Stark had installed some backdoor programs on Phil Coulson's computer.
J.A.R.V.I.S. had previously stolen his clearance through this.
With an order from Tony Stark, his mobile phone, after a brief connection, quickly accessed an encrypted webpage.
A webpage interface with a black and white eagle as the background image. J.A.R.V.I.S. logged in using Phil Coulson's clearance password.
He entered Johnny Blaze's name into the search page.
A line of review information appeared on the page: "Data Access Clearance Level 4 or higher required. Clearance Review in progress. Review Approved!
Welcome, Agent Phil!"
The page loaded and jumped. A Knight riding a motorcycle appeared on the page, a cool motorcycle burning with fierce flames, and a Knight with a flaming skull for a head.
Tony Stark subconsciously turned his head to look at the downcast man in the Corner, then lowered his head to look at the photos on his mobile phone.
Apart from the black trench coat, he couldn't see any resemblance between this flaming skull Knight and Johnny Blaze.
Johnny Blaze, Codename: Ghost Rider! Suspected Superhuman who acquired Hellfire. Sample collection results show 90% similarity in the essence of his strength to Carter Slade.
According to preliminary investigation, he possesses the Eye of Judgment and is suspected of being involved in multiple Federation Gang annihilation cases.
Danger Level A+.
Tony Stark clicked on a video in the interface below.
The video was a piece of surveillance footage. The quality was very blurry, but he could vaguely make things out.
The location was a bar. A Knight with a flaming skull for a head, holding a chain wrapped in flames, was carrying out a massacre against a group of Gang Gunmen armed with firearms.
The fight was over quickly. The guy with the flaming skull head didn't fear the weapons in the hands of these Gang thugs. Bullets hitting his body didn't even break his leather jacket.
Instead, with a swing of the chain in his hand, he would bind a Gunman, and the flames burning on the chain could instantly turn the person into a pile of ash.
The more Tony Stark watched, the more serious his complexion became. He didn't think his Iron Suit could withstand the force of these flames.
"J.A.R.V.I.S., note down these flames. We need to conduct spectroscopic analysis when we get back. It looks like we need to make a few Anti-Ghost Rider Suits!"
Tony Stark instructed J.A.R.V.I.S. while watching the video.
"Stop!"
When he saw the flaming skull figure lift a Big Beard into the air, he subconsciously told J.A.R.V.I.S. to pause the video.
"What is he saying?"
"Sir, he's telling this person to look into his eyes!"
J.A.R.V.I.S. was lip-reading for Tony Stark, interpreting what the Ghost Rider was saying.
Although the Ghost Rider was just a skull wrapped in flames, the artificial intelligence's precise comparison allowed J.A.R.V.I.S. to still interpret his words.
